Tips for Safe Waste Delivery (Household Hazardous Waste Collection)

  • Use Safe Containers:
    • Keep products in securely-sealed original containers when possible.
    • Place items in boxes or sturdy containers; do not use plastic garbage bags.
    • No containers larger than 5 gallons.
  • Waste Collected from Vehicle:
    • Materials will be collected from your trunk, cargo area, or truck bed.
    • Please do not bring additional passengers or pets.
    • No smoking during the event.
  • Follow Instructions at Event:
    • Event staff will provide guidance to ensure a smooth and safe process.
